| Lithologic Log
(Log data entered by KGS.) | ||
| From: 0 ft. to 2 ft. | top soil | |
| From: 2 ft. to 50 ft. | brown clay | |
| From: 50 ft. to 65 ft. | sand fine to med coarse | |
| From: 65 ft. to 102 ft. | brown sandy clay | |
| From: 102 ft. to 144 ft. | sand fine to med coarse, small gravel with clay sts | |
| From: 144 ft. to 210 ft. | brown clay with a few lime rock sts | |
| From: 210 ft. to 235 ft. | brown clay, limerock sts, a few ledges | |
| From: 235 ft. to 300 ft. | blue clay - sticky | |
| From: 300 ft. to 323 ft. | sand fine to med coarse, small to med with a few large gravel. Drilled rough - used water. Very few clay sts | |
| From: 323 ft. to 331 ft. | brown clay | |
| From: 331 ft. to 340 ft. | sand fine to med coarse, loose. A few clay sts | |
| From: 340 ft. to 383 ft. | sand fine to med coarse, small to med size gravel. Loose - used water | |
| From: 383 ft. to 420 ft. | brown clay with a few limerock sts. Very few sand sts | |
| From: 420 ft. to 430 ft. | brown sandy clay with a few sand sts | |
| From: 430 ft. to 440 ft. | sand fine to med coarse, a few small gravel. Loose - used water | |
| From: 440 ft. to 542 ft. | brown clay - sticky | |
| From: 542 ft. to 559 ft. | sand fine to med coarse, small brown gravel. Loose - used water. A few brown rock sts | |
| From: 559 ft. to 564 ft. | limerock - very hard | |
| From: 564 ft. to 580 ft. | brown clay | |
| From: 580 ft. to 600 ft. | weather shale | |
